Raising Royalty: Setting Up for Miniature Highland Calves

Preparing to begin with raising miniature highland calves is a pleasurable journey that requires careful preparation. These charming calves are known for their calm temperament and unique appearance.

A well-structured pen is essential to ensure their comfort. The area should be sufficiently sized to allow for free movement. Offering clean, fresh water and a balanced feed is crucial for their growth.

To build a healthy environment, consider incorporating various types of bedding materials such as straw, wood shavings, or hay. This will aid in keeping warmth and collecting moisture. Regular cleaning is also essential to eliminate the transmission of infections.

Moreover, ensure entry to a sheltered area to protect them from intense heat or cold.

Top-Tier Mini Highland Calf Home Setup

Welcoming a mini Highland calf into your life is a truly joyful experience. To ensure their happiness, it's crucial to create a cozy home setup that caters to their individual needs. Firstly, you'll want to assemble a sturdy shelter that provides refuge from the elements. A well-insulated shed is ideal, with plenty of space for them to move.

  • Guarantee a clean bedding area using bedding material, and always keep it clean for optimal comfort.
  • Provide access to potable water at all moments. A heated water source is particularly beneficial in harsh climates.
  • Enhance their diet with a healthy mix of hay, and consider supplementing with grain for extra nutrition.

Remember mind that mini Highland calves are gregarious, so offering companionship with other calves or a peaceful adult is highly positive. With a appropriate effort and care, you can create the perfect setting for your mini Highland calf to thrive!
